Context
The Prophet Muhammad ﷺ stated that a transaction is not valid until both parties have separated unless they agree to a specific option. This highlights the importance of mutual consent and clarity in agreements, ensuring fairness in commercial dealings.
Modern Application
In modern business practices, this principle encourages transparency and mutual agreement in transactions. It serves as a reminder for individuals to ensure that all parties are clear and consenting before finalizing any agreements.
